Key Terms and Concepts in Estate Planning and Probate

A will is a legal document that outlines how your assets should be distributed after your death. A trust is an arrangement that allows a trustee to manage property on behalf of beneficiaries, often avoiding probate. Probate is the court-supervised process to authenticate a will and oversee asset distribution. Understanding these terms helps you make informed decisions about your estate plan and ensures your wishes are carried out effectively.

Essential Components of Wills, Trusts, and Probate

Creating a will involves naming an executor, specifying asset distribution, and appointing guardians if applicable. Trusts may include revocable or irrevocable options to manage assets during and after your lifetime. Probate involves filing court documents, notifying heirs and creditors, inventorying estate assets, and distributing property according to legal requirements. Glossary of Common Estate Planning and Probate Terms

Familiarity with common terms can enhance your understanding of estate planning and probate. Below are definitions of key terms frequently encountered in these legal areas to assist you in navigating the process confidently.

Executor

The executor is the individual appointed in a will to manage the estate’s affairs, including paying debts, distributing assets, and handling legal matters during probate.

Trustee

A trustee is a person or institution responsible for managing a trust’s assets according to the terms set by the trust creator for the benefit of the beneficiaries.

Beneficiary

A beneficiary is an individual or entity designated to receive assets or benefits from a will, trust, or insurance policy.

Intestate

Intestate refers to dying without a valid will, which means state laws will determine how the estate is distributed, often resulting in a more complex probate process.

Frequently Asked Questions About Estate Planning and Probate

What is the difference between a will and a trust?

A will is a legal document that specifies how your assets will be distributed after your death and appoints guardians for minor children if applicable. A trust is a legal arrangement where a trustee holds and manages assets for the benefit of specified beneficiaries, often allowing for more control and avoiding probate. Both tools serve different purposes and can be used together to create a comprehensive estate plan.

If you have a properly established trust, many assets can bypass the probate process, allowing for a faster and more private transfer to beneficiaries. However, some assets not included in the trust may still require probate. Trusts are designed to help simplify estate administration, but the specifics depend on how your estate plan is structured and the types of assets you own.

If you die without a valid will in California, your estate is considered intestate, and state laws will determine how your assets are distributed. This often results in a longer probate process and may not align with your personal wishes. Creating a will or trust helps ensure your assets are distributed according to your preferences and can provide clear guidance for your family.

Choosing an executor or trustee involves selecting someone you trust to manage your estate responsibly and fairly. Consider individuals who are organized, reliable, and capable of handling financial and legal matters. It’s important to discuss this role with the person beforehand to ensure they are willing and able to fulfill these duties.

The probate process in San Diego County includes validating the will, inventorying assets, paying debts and taxes, and distributing the remaining property to heirs. It is overseen by the court and can take several months to over a year depending on the complexity of the estate. Proper estate planning can help simplify or avoid probate.
